My dishwasher is not emtying and there is a large amount of water in it at the end of the cycle - where can I get help or can someone here advise
Hi Bill - you don't mention it but have you checked that the fine mesh filter located beneath the bottom spray arm is clean? To access the filter, simply turn the protruding plastic cylinder about a quarter turn anticlockwise and lift the course filter out. The fine mesh filter can then be lifted out, cleaned and replaced in reverse order.

I have had my technika dishwasher now for 20 months & tonight the on off button will not stay on. When I push it in the light comes on, it beeps then turns off again. Has anyone else had this problem & how do I fix it? There's nothing in the manual about this.
This is exactly what happened to mine too. I had an electrician out today and he thinks the switch needs replacing but as he’s not an appliance man he said it’s best guess. I found the part online and for $34 I think it’s worth a try. Product code is TE127.
Thanks Natalie it was under warranty & they did replace the switch. Apparently it happens a bit.
